da
davidde » 26 gen 2013, 17:45
Come dice
dimaios l'utilizzo è semplice, ogni tot impulsi ricevuti dal sensore hai un litro.
Questo valore di impulsi/ litro si mantiene più o meno costante se tieni il flusso compreso nei limiti del sensore.
Attento che di questo aspetto dovrai preoccupartene tu, avendo un serbatoio che svuotandosi fa variare la pressione dell'acqua il sensore vedrà la velocità del fluido decrescere gradualmente. Dovrai quindi imporre al sistema che a serbatoio pieno il flusso non superi il massimo consentito dal sensore mentre a serbatoio quasi vuoto il flusso non scenda sotto al valore minimo consentito. La mia applicazione prevedeva l'alimentazione dell'acqua attraverso una pompa che manteneva costante la pressione perciò questo problema non l'avevo.
Fatto questo il resto è semplice.
Se guardi il datasheet al modello con flusso da 0,25 a 6,5 l/min corrispondono 4600 impulsi/litro. Se usassi un
contimpulsi ti basterebbe impostare questo valore nel prescaler per far si che l'operatore possa impostare direttamente sul display i litri che gli servono.
Scrivendo ad esempio 10l il contaimpusi attenderà di aver contato 46000 impulsi prima di comandare la chiusura dell'elettrovalvola. Ovviamente al fornaio questa operazione appare del tutto trasparente e non dovrà complicarsi la vita facendo operazioni che potrebbero portarlo ad errori.